Fiji offers a compelling investment proposition as the Fijian government offers a wide range of investment incentives and pro-growth policies covering different areas of investment from traditional resource-based industries including agriculture and forestry to high-tech industries like ICT and renewable energy.
In 1980, Investment Fiji was established as a Statutory Organization and has since been providing its in-depth market intelligence, identifying potential investment projects and assisting investors and delegations by arranging suitable meetings and introductions.
Fiji has a business friendly tax structure that supports innovation and investment with 20% corporate tax and a lower rate of 10% for companies listed on the South Pacific Stock Exchange.
